2017-05-01 7 views
-1

SQLデータベースから表示イメージを取得したいだけですが、できません。MySQLから画像を取得して表示する方法は?

<?php 

$sql = "SELECT * FROM two_upload_pics"; 
$myData = mysql_query($sql); 

while($record = mysql_fetch_assoc($myData)) 
{ 
    $img=$record["upload_image"]; 
    print_r($img) 
    ?> 

    <img src ="uploads/<?php echo $img; ?> style="height: 200px;" class="img-resposive"> 
    <?php 
} 

?> 
+0

画像は 'uploads /'ディレクトリにありますか? –

+0

MySQLiまたはPDOの拡張機能を使用します。 Ref - https://code.tutsplus.com/tutorials/php-database-access-are-you-doing-it-correctly--net-25338 '' mysql''拡張子はすでに破棄されています。 – mi6crazyheart

+0

missing missing "src属性 – programmingArrow

答えて

0

あなたのコードを変更しました。これを試してみてください。多分それはうまくいくでしょう。

<?php 
$sql = "SELECT * FROM two_upload_pics"; 
$myData = mysql_query($sql); 

while($record = mysql_fetch_assoc($myData)) 
{ 
    $img=$record["upload_image"]; 

    echo "<img src ='uploads/$img' style='height: 200px;' class='img-resposive' >"; 
} 
?> 

それでも、私はmysql拡張子を使用するように示唆しています。 PDO or MySQLi

関連する問題